Step 1. Divide the larger number by the smaller one:
200,000,000,114 ÷ 100,000,062 = 1,999 + 99,876,176
Step 2. Divide the smaller number by the above operation's remainder:
100,000,062 ÷ 99,876,176 = 1 + 123,886
Step 3. Divide the remainder of the step 1 by the remainder of the step 2:
99,876,176 ÷ 123,886 = 806 + 24,060
Step 4. Divide the remainder of the step 2 by the remainder of the step 3:
123,886 ÷ 24,060 = 5 + 3,586
Step 5. Divide the remainder of the step 3 by the remainder of the step 4:
24,060 ÷ 3,586 = 6 + 2,544
Step 6. Divide the remainder of the step 4 by the remainder of the step 5:
3,586 ÷ 2,544 = 1 + 1,042
Step 7. Divide the remainder of the step 5 by the remainder of the step 6:
2,544 ÷ 1,042 = 2 + 460
Step 8. Divide the remainder of the step 6 by the remainder of the step 7:
1,042 ÷ 460 = 2 + 122
Step 9. Divide the remainder of the step 7 by the remainder of the step 8:
460 ÷ 122 = 3 + 94
Step 10. Divide the remainder of the step 8 by the remainder of the step 9:
122 ÷ 94 = 1 + 28
Step 11. Divide the remainder of the step 9 by the remainder of the step 10:
94 ÷ 28 = 3 + 10
Step 12. Divide the remainder of the step 10 by the remainder of the step 11:
28 ÷ 10 = 2 + 8
Step 13. Divide the remainder of the step 11 by the remainder of the step 12:
10 ÷ 8 = 1 + 2
Step 14. Divide the remainder of the step 12 by the remainder of the step 13:
8 ÷ 2 = 4 + 0
At this step, the remainder is zero, so we stop:
2 is the number we were looking for - the last non-zero remainder.
This is the greatest (highest) common factor (divisor).
